Break-glass access — Chalkwright timetable solver. If the solver wedges during enrollment week and nobody with admin rights is around, you're allowed to use the emergency account. Quick rules: announce it in the sync channel first, keep the session under an hour, and file a note afterward. The emergency login prompt asks for the recovery phrase, which you'll find right below.

unlock words, bawef-kahap: sorax-sorir-quenys-aldok

Context: Ardenfell line margins slipped three points over two quarters. Drivers: input steel costs, aggressive discounting at the Westmoor branch, and a stale price book. Proposal: uplift list prices four percent, tighten discount authority to regional level, sunset the two lowest-margin SKUs. Risk: volume loss at Halverton accounts, estimated under two percent. Decision requested at Thursday's review. Modelling assumptions are in the appendix pack. The commercial reasoning leadership wants kept close is noted directly below.

board note of tajop-yajof: The finance team signed off on a budget of $77.6 million for Project Pramir.

Open requisitions are suspended, including roles already posted; offers already signed will be honoured. Internal transfers into Fieldworks require sign-off from Divisional Director Ines Baumgart. Contractor extensions beyond ninety days also need approval. This applies to the Merrow Falls and Castine branches equally. Please brief your team leads this week and route questions through your regional coordinator. The reasoning behind this decision is set out confidentially below.

board note of yahig-yahif: Silmirox Works plans to raise the Aldius list price by 18.5 percent in January. The steering committee signed off on a budget of $141.9 million for Project Tamix. The renewal with Eliysek Logistics closes at $114.1 million a year, 18.9 percent below the last contract. Project Gordor slips by a full year because of the supplier delay.